About Marcus Callies
Marcus Callies is a scholar working on Language and Linguistics, Literature and Literary Theory, Developmental and Educational Psychology, Artificial Intelligence and Linguistics and Language, having authored 33 papers that have together received 337 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Second Language Acquisition and Learning (11 papers), Discourse Analysis in Language Studies (7 papers), Lexicography and Language Studies (7 papers), EFL/ESL Teaching and Learning (7 papers), Natural Language Processing Techniques (6 papers), Linguistics, Language Diversity, and Identity (6 papers), Language, Discourse, Communication Strategies (6 papers) and Linguistic Variation and Morphology (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Language and Linguistics (213 citations), Linguistics and Language (64 citations), Developmental and Educational Psychology (162 citations), Literature and Literary Theory (109 citations) and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(57 citations). Marcus Callies has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Austria and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Magali Paquot, Sylviane Granger, Fanny Meunier, Stefan Τh. Gries, Nicolas Ballier, Florence Myles, Gaëtanelle Gilquin, Tom Cobb, Philip Durrant and Signe Oksefjell Ebeling. Their work appears in journals such as Language, Soccer and Society, World Englishes, Language Awareness and International Journal of Corpus Linguistics.
